Season 2 arrived carrying the weight of S1's near-universal adoration, and it buckled under the pressure. The California setting - Vinci, a fictional corrupt city - lacks S1's atmospheric specificity. Pizzolatto's scripts are dense with noir conventions but not animated by the same personal vision. The ensemble (Farrell, Vaughn, McAdams, Kitsch) individually credible but never coalesce; Vince Vaughn's mobster monologues became a punchline. Critics at 47% were not wrong. It is not a disaster - there are genuinely strong sequences - but it is a show trying to recreate the conditions of a creative lightning strike.
